MRI Tech Assistant

Yale-New Haven Hospital
New Haven, CT
06.2006 - Current

Interviews patients, collects and documents data in patients record. Independently completes more complex patient interviews often outside department. Communicates to technologist prior to start of specifics of exam. Determines, prepares, orders and sets up supplies and equipment for exams or procedures. Prepares patients by obtaining specimens, taking vital signs and measurements, and positions patients. Provides education to families/patients and answer questions regarding more complex imagining procedures within established perimeters. Locates patients records into Epic, and IDX also PACS systems. Scheduled and reschedules routine exams, and uses Word, Excel etc. when needed.

  • Reduced patients' anxiety and enhanced cooperation by educating on procedure details, instructions and expectations.
  • Maintained highest levels of quality, safety and patient confidentiality by following hospital and regulatory guidelines when collecting patient information and conducting imaging procedures.
  • Maintained inventory and supply levels for contrast materials, film, catheters and other medical items, checking inventory stock and reordering items running low.
